In 1776, the playwright and inventor Pierre Augustin Caron de Beaumarchais (1732 99) conceived an audacious plan to send aid to the American rebels. What's more, he convinced King Louis XVI to bankroll the project and single handedly carried it out. By war's end, he had supplied Washington's army
